Located in the remote and unspoiled wilds of Meru National Park, it
is here where you can get a sense of a simpler time. Elsa's Kopje, named
after Elsa, the lioness of "Born Free" fame feels like a private
hide-away.
Meru's vastness includes arid, open plains dotted with Doum Palms and
Baobab trees as well as lush vegetation along 13 rivers. The diversity
of game mirrors that of the landscape. Regular sightings include Beisa
oryx, gerenuk, elephant, Grevy's zebra, Reticulated giraffe, Lesser kudu,
Grant's gazelle, leopard, lion, cheetah, rhino and the rare, elusive
Greater kudu. Meru is famous for its bird life, including riverine and
forest species as well as the arid dry country species.
